Is it difficult to get into University of Alaska Fairbanks?

70%

Using the most up-to-date data on record, UAF accepted 70% of applicants. We classify this as somewhat selective.

In the most recent year, 1,577 people applied and 1,101 were accepted.

Acceptance rates at schools can vary depending on if the student is in-state, out-of-state, or international.

54%
Enrollment of those accepted
Very High
Yield rate

Of those accepted, 54% ended up enrolling at University of Alaska Fairbanks, making their yield rate Very High. The yield rate is the percentage of accepted students who enroll at the school. You can use the yield rate to find out how coveted a school is for the students who apply to it.
